My research is primarily concerned with Nonlinear Partial Differential Equations. In particular, my interests include but are not limited to the following topics:
Nonlocal geometric variational problems such as block copolymer morphology,
Pattern formation problems modeling morphogenesis in cell development,
Nonlinear elliptic partial differential equations especially of Allen-Cahn type,
Mean field type equations on Torus and Sphere.
My PhD thesis title: Disc Assemblies and Spike Assemblies in Inhibitory Systems.
